Students with good attribution analysis not only stimulate,orient and maintain their English learning motivation,but also indirectly cultivate their interest in English learning.In the process of learning English,students will inevitably examine their own learning success and failure and conduct corresponding attribution analysis.However,due to the one-sidedness and blindness of students ’attribution,students will be mistakenly attributed to the quagmire of wrong attribution,affecting their learning English Negative emotions,which in turn leads to low interest in English learning.At this point,there is an urgent need to guide students to correct attribution in order to effectively cultivate and enhance students’ interest in learning English.But compared with urban primary schools,the status quo and interest in learning of students in rural small-scale schools with shortages of human,material and financial resources are more worrying.In order to solve the problem,this article uses a literature analysis,questionnaire survey,interview,classroom observation and other methods to conduct a sample survey on the current status of English learning interest among pupils in rural small-scale schools in T city from the perspective of attribution theory.Problems such as not lasting,serious differentiation,and low overall level.Investigating the cause,this article finds that the main problems in the cultivation of primary school students’ interest in English learning mainly stem from four factors: first,the student factor.It is mainly manifested in the unoptimistic attribution of English learning success and failure to pay enough attention to English learning.Second,the teacher factor.It is mainly manifested in the lack of establishing a correct English teaching attitude,improper education methods,poor English teaching methods,and neglecting the importance of correct attribution of students.Third,the school factor.It mainly manifests in the improper understanding of English thoughts and the limitation of English teaching resources.Fourth,family factors.It is mainly manifested in the absence of a position to supervise the student’s learning role.So far,in order to cultivate and enhance the interest of English learning in elementary school students in rural small-scale schools,this article uses attribution analysis as the basis,from "guiding students to understand the three-dimensional six-cause,cultivating interesting stages","guiding students to learn correct attribution and cultivating fun stages","Using the results of students’ learning success and failure,training the interest stage" and other levels to provide teachers with a feasible,necessary,and operable strategy to raise the interest of pupils in English learning,aiming to make the proposed strategy for teachers to train pupils As a reference for your interest in learning English.
